Tex-Mex Turkey Chili

Ingredients

  • 1 ½ – 2 lbs ground turkey (light or dark meat)

  • 2 tbsp olive oil

  • 1 large onion, diced

  • 1 red bell pepper, diced

  • 1 green bell pepper, diced

  • 3–4 cloves garlic, minced

  • 1–2 jalapeños, minced (optional, adjust for heat)

  • 1 can (15 oz) crushed tomatoes or tomato sauce

  • 1 can (14–15 oz) diced tomatoes (fire roasted preferred)

  • 1 can (15 oz) black beans, rinsed and drained

  • 1 can (15 oz) pinto or kidney beans, rinsed and drained

  • 1 cup chicken broth (add more if you prefer thinner chili)

  • 1–2 tbsp tomato paste

  • 1 cup frozen or canned corn (optional)

  • 1 tsp Worcestershire sauce (optional but adds depth)

Tex-Mex Seasoning

  • 2 tbsp chili powder

  • 1 tbsp ground cumin

  • 1 tsp smoked paprika

  • ½ tsp cayenne pepper (optional)

  • 1 tsp dried oregano

  • ½ tsp ground coriander (optional)

  • Salt & black pepper to taste


Instructions

  1. Brown the turkey
    Heat oil in a large Dutch oven or heavy pot. Add ground turkey and cook until lightly browned, breaking it into small pieces. Season with salt and pepper.

  2. Sauté the vegetables
    Add onion, bell peppers, jalapeño, and garlic. Cook until soft and fragrant, about 5–7 minutes.

  3. Add spices
    Stir in chili powder, cumin, paprika, cayenne, oregano, and coriander. Let spices toast for 30–45 seconds.

  4. Add tomatoes, beans & broth
    Mix in crushed tomatoes, diced tomatoes, tomato paste, beans, corn, Worcestershire, and chicken broth. Stir well.

  5. Simmer
    Bring to a gentle boil, then reduce heat. Simmer uncovered 30–45 minutes, stirring occasionally until thick and flavorful. Add more broth if needed.

  6. Taste and adjust seasoning
    Add more salt, pepper, or heat as desired.

INGREDIENTS

* 1 cup chopped onion
* 2 cloves garlic, minced
* 1 Tbsp vegetable oil
* 1 Tbsp chili powder
* 1 tsp cumin seeds
* 1 tsp sugar
* 1 (8-oz) can tomato sauce
* 1 (10 oz) can tomatoes and green chiles, undrained
* 1 (15 oz) can red kidney beans drained
* 2 cups shredded cooked turkey breast
* 3/4 cup water

INSTRUCTIONS
Combine onion, garlic, and oil in a 2 quart glass measure.

Cover and microwave at high 3 minutes or until onion is tender,stirring every minute.Add chili powder and next four ingredients; stirring well.Microwave, uncovered, at high 6 to 9 minutes or until slightly thickened, stirring mixture every 3 minutes.Add remaining ingredients; stir well.
Microwave, uncovered, at high 6 minutes or until thoroughly heated.
